Gwenda and Dave Mayers welcome you to holiday in our cottage .

Surrounded by rolling woodlands and situated in a lovely quiet valley, children and adults alike will enjoy our idyllic location. Our cottage is the perfect retreat for a relaxing break yet with all the modern comforts of home.
You can explore this awe inspiring landscape which has a wealth of walks and bridal paths to suit all abilities - walks start literally at the doorstep. Alternatively why not just sit and relax and enjoy the peace and tranquillity afforded in our cottage.

Local Activities:

We are pleased to tell our more adventurous clients that there is the opportunity to engage in a number outdoor activities run by our close neighbours Open Door Training. Here again you will find activities to suit all the family including horse riding, mountaineering, quad biking, paintball, kayak/canoeing etc.

This well presented holiday property was built in around the 1750s as 2 estate cottages ;it was extended many years later and was formally a village inn, before being converted back into cottages.
With good access to the A55 and lots of areas of interest this is an ideal base to explore North Wales. There are many beautiful local woodland walks and the cottage is in an isolated scenic and quiet area .
Betws-Y-Coed is not too far and Snowdon is also easily reached. There are many historical sites to be visited, as well as the Victorian pier at Llandudno. Golf courses, riding, cycling, fishing and bird watching, locally. Shops, supermarket and pubs within 3 miles.
